They make a tasty breakfast at the Bread x Butter Cafe. Trust the map, but don't expect the storefront to be on Hornby St. The restaurant is actually inside the Cathedral Place Building on the ground floor. Access the building via the entrance on Georgia St., and proceed Northwest through the building to the restaurant. The food is good. I recommend the Traditional Breakfast, but get the bacon rather than the sausage. Everything was nicely prepared, and the potatoes were among the best I've ever had. And of course the bread and butter are good.
